MacLean Engineering is seeking a Field Service Auto Electrician to support the growing fleet of MacLean mining equipment across Australasia. Based out of our New South Wales branch inOrange, this role involves both workshop and site-based service work, including travel to major underground mining operations.
This is an exciting opportunity to work on cutting-edge underground mining equipment, remote control systems, and automated mining technologies. You'll play a key role in supporting the deployment and ongoing support of advanced MacLean equipment used in some of the most innovative mining operations in the region.
Key Responsibilities:
* Perform electrical diagnostics, repairs, and maintenance on MacLean underground mining equipment and control systems
* Commission and support new technology installations in branch and on customer sites
* Commission, calibrate, and support machine remote control and tele-remote systems
* Troubleshoot and program PLC, CAN-bus, and HMI systems
* Carry out field service work, breakdown support, and scheduled maintenance on customer sites
* Provide on-site technical support and training to customers on advanced equipment features
* Work closely with the engineering and product support teams to deliver feedback and continuous improvement insights
